Start your day by visiting the magnificent Amber Fort. This stunning fort, situated atop a hill, offers panoramic views of the surrounding landscape. Explore the intricate architecture, beautiful gardens, and marvel at the Sheesh Mahal or Mirror Palace. Cost: ₹500 per person. Time spent: 3 hours.
Indulge in a traditional Rajasthani lunch at Chokhi Dhani, an ethnic village resort. Experience authentic Rajasthani cuisine and enjoy cultural performances, camel rides, and traditional Rajasthani art and handicrafts. Cost: ₹800 per person (including lunch and activities). Time spent: 2 hours.
Visit the opulent City Palace, a magnificent blend of Rajput and Mughal architecture. Explore its grand halls, courtyards, and museums that showcase royal artifacts and artworks. Don't miss the stunning Peacock Gate and the fascinating Armory Gallery. Cost: ₹500 per person. Time spent: 2 hours.
Head to the iconic Hawa Mahal, also known as the Palace of Winds. This intricately designed pink sandstone palace features numerous small windows and balconies, providing a unique view of the city. Spend some time admiring the facade and capturing memorable honeymoon photos. Cost: ₹200 per person. Time spent: 1 hour.
Explore the Jantar Mantar, an observatory with a collection of 19 architectural astronomical instruments. Learn about ancient timekeeping methods and witness the awe-inspiring precision of these instruments. Cost: ₹200 per person. Time spent: 1 hour.
Enjoy a romantic candlelit dinner at Spice Court, a renowned restaurant known for its authentic Rajasthani flavors. Savor delicious dishes like Lal Maas (spicy meat curry) and Gatte Ki Sabzi (gram flour dumplings in curry). Cost: ₹1,500 for two people. Time spent: 2 hours.
While in Jaipur, don't miss the opportunity to explore the Nahargarh Fort, located on the outskirts of the city. This fort provides breathtaking views of Jaipur's skyline, especially during sunset. Enjoy a quiet evening with your partner while taking in the mesmerizing beauty of the Pink City.
